An Americans Pledge

I used to think riches was honor,
But found honor is riches.
I thought I needed much,
But found much in little.
I thought I must always win,
But found I must first,
Learn to be a looser.
I thought I must be brave,
But found the brave must first be afraid.
When troubled waters rise,
It is then We learn to swim.
When in a whirled of troubles,
It is by peace, I learn to fly.
Some are rich,yet very poor.
Some are poor, yet rich in much.
One my have eyes but cannot see.
One can be blind, yet see very clearly.
Some have ears but cannot hear.
Yet some are deaf, can hear clearly.
By fear we find faith,
By faith hope cometh ,
By hope we find Love .
It is not in self we find truth,
But in God we must trust.
